The NBA’s new multi-year partnership with the Division of Tradition and Tourism – Abu Dhabi (DCT Abu Dhabi) goals to advertise and develop the game in a area the place its reputation is already excessive. A lot of the game’s attraction within the UAE comes from the over half 1,000,000 Filipinos – basketball being the favourite sport of the Philippines – residing within the nation.
The upcoming 2022/23 season is the primary since 2019 that NBA video games are being performed overseas, as a result of Covid-19 pandemic.
